Is there a way to find out in PCP which user made a change to the records, ie updating information in personal profiles. I know that it shows me the date of a change, but not who made the change. We have 6 people who can make changes to PCP.

It seems there is not a way to get that information. Other than the system audit log (accessible through the Utilities menu), the only other audit logs are in Contributions and Fund Accounting. Both of those identify the user (assuming each user has his/her own login).
